What You’ll Do
We are looking for a successful and passionate Business Development Representative to play a critical role in generating qualified sales pipeline for our B2B sales team. You will do this by owning a specific geographic region where you manage inbound leads and outbound prospects into various companies to generate interest in Calm’s products and services.
Day-to-day responsibilities include outbound prospecting to enterprise companies, routing leads to Account Executives, and tracking various data points of success that will help optimize our sales efforts. This person should thrive in a fast-paced environment, and consistently ask for feedback to improve their skill set.

The on-target earnings for this role are $95,000 annualized with a 70/30 split between base pay and incentive compensation ($66,500 base/$28,500 incentive). The exact salary will ultimately depend on multiple factors, which may include the successful candidate’s skills, experience, and other qualifications. This role is also eligible for equity + comprehensive benefits + 401k + flexible time off.
